I have 2 huge calibre libraries 120gb and 55gb, each on a different removable disk.
It takes up to 4 minutes to swop between them (i7, 8gb ram)
Has anyone devised a method or trick to run 2 instances of calibre at the same time?
I'm hoping for a solution where calibre portable can be run separately or such.
A Library swap time is the DB switching, not the size of the books contained.
Quantity of records, not disk size.


1) defrag the drive(s) before doing step 2
2) Run (at a minimum) Phase 1 of Library Maintenance to clean and compress the DB
3)Exclude the Library Folder from Active A/V scans (they have been scanned on the way in)
4) run a 64 bit OS (and Calibre) (IIRC Portable is 32bit only)


Consider using the CLI content server on the second Library (along with your browser) if all you want to do is Look.. You can send a book TO IT, from the current Library with a right-click 'Copy to Library"
